About N-Dub
Born May 6, 1985, Namiah Wilson was raised in the small town of Hartsville, TN. Knowing that a black male in America has a statistically better chance of ending up in jail than college, his mother made sure that grades were his first priority. Even without the support of a male role model, his father left shortly after his birth, Namiah seemed well on his way to becoming a success story. He was an A student despite being raised mostly in the "bad part of town". He enjoyed success on the varsity basketball team as well as the high school marching band. After spending time over three summers traveling the globe as a People to People Student Ambassador he entered the University of Evansville. After a year and a half at UE his mother's worst fears came true as he wound up in handcuffs after a frat party. This incident coupled with his poor academic performance led to his departure from the university and his return to Hartsville. Over the course of the next three years he would bounce from job to job and attend classes sporadicly at Volunteer State Community College. It was during this time that he began to seriously use marijuana and alcohol. In August of 2005 he was placed on three months probation after a series of alcohol related incidents. In September 2006, a recent ex-girlfiend became pregnant with a child that could possibly be his. This led to a quick downward spiral in his mental well being. Torn between wanting to be a good father and the fear of being a bad one, he turned to marijuana to drown his pain. It was during this time he would meet the love of his life, with whom after a few ups and downs, he would eventually enter into a long standing relationship with. Although the child turned out not to be his, he was struck with the realization that his life was in need of a change in order to take care of himself as well as any future children he may have. He gave up marijuana and enrolled full time in college. He would also reconcile with his current girlfriend. Sensing that even though his life appeared to be turning around he still wasn't happy, she would constantly inquire as to what he felt was missing. She was the one of finally encouraged him to follow his dream of doing music which he began in September 2007. For the first time in his life he had an avenue for expression and felt complete. Shortly after the release of his first album Legend in The Making, the couple discovered they were expecting their first child together. With a loving girlfriend, a baby boy due in October, and a new album in the works, N Dub the self proclaimed New Voice of The South is prepared to give you his thoughts from his perspective, whether you want to hear it or not.
